1. Use No-Huddle Selectively

Going no-huddle isn’t just for two-minute drills. It can catch the defense off-guard and wear down defenders quickly. Just don’t overdo it — mix in normal huddles to reset your team’s stamina.

2. Let the Play Clock Run

When you’ve got the lead, bleeding the clock is crucial. Letting the play clock run down to 1-2 seconds forces the opponent to work harder for a comeback. It also controls the game tempo without needing flashy plays.

3. Quick Snap vs. Delay

Use the quick snap after big plays to prevent defensive adjustments. On the flip side, delaying the snap lets you read the defense better — especially against users who like to disguise coverages.

4. Choose Formations That Keep Personnel Consistent

Using formations that keep the same personnel on the field prevents unnecessary substitutions, saving valuable seconds and maintaining a consistent rhythm.

5. Utilize Audibles Instead of New Plays

Rather than switching formations, use audibles within your current set. It helps preserve tempo and can exploit defensive tendencies if you notice repetitive coverage or blitz schemes.

6. Mix Up Pace Every Quarter

Shift between fast-paced and slow-paced drives throughout the game. This unpredictability forces your opponent to constantly adjust and burns through their stamina.

7. Master Two-Minute Offense

Practicing two-minute offense helps you naturally improve decision-making and play-calling speed. This becomes vital late in halves and helps avoid panic situations.

8. Call Timeouts Strategically

Burning a timeout early can seem wasteful, but it’s sometimes necessary to preserve tempo, especially after big momentum swings or long defensive drives.

9. Use the "Tempo" Coaching Adjustment

In Madden 26, the in-game coaching adjustments allow you to toggle tempo to “Conservative,” “Balanced,” or “Aggressive.” Conservative helps manage the clock, while Aggressive boosts pace at the cost of stamina.

10. Set Your Favorite Plays for Quick Access

Using the custom playbook or favorites feature allows you to access core plays faster, keeping your offense on schedule and minimizing wasted seconds.

11. Train Stamina-Heavy Positions

Players like RBs and WRs can get gassed quickly in uptempo situations. Use Madden 26 Coins to upgrade players with better stamina ratings or acquire new cards that handle pace better.

12. Limit Unnecessary Motion

Pre-snap motion can be useful but also eats time. If you're in a hurry-up drive or want to keep momentum, limit how often you move players before the snap.

13. Read the Defense Early

The sooner you diagnose coverage and fronts, the faster you can snap or audible. This saves time and helps maintain control over the drive's tempo.

14. Chain Short Gains

Don’t chase 30-yard bombs every down. String together 4–6 yard gains and stay ahead of the chains. It keeps the offense moving smoothly and your opponent guessing.

15. Use Halfback Draws and Screens

When defenses play overly aggressive, draws and screens not only slow them down but keep your tempo in check — giving your blockers time to reset and execute.

16. Swap to Hurry-Up After First Downs

In Madden 26, the hurry-up option is automatically available after first downs. Use this strategically to keep defenders on their heels — especially after a gain of 10+ yards.
